Thanks Pocketplayer! Glad you dug it. The ride is a Paiste 22" Rude Ride/Crash from 1984 according to the serial number so it's got that inherent Copeland sound that I love. Kit is a late '70s/early '80s set of Superstars (10,12,13,14,16,22x14, 6.5x14) with coated vintage emps/clear ambs. Hats are two heavy 13" bottoms put together. We freeballed it (no click track), which I think added to the feel in the final mix
